With all that stated, Theresa Nguyen, chief study policeman at Mental Health America, claims it is very important to consider your individual fit with a therapist, along with the expense. "It's such an intimate experience. It's unlike locating any type of other medical professional," she states. Here's an overview to finding a specialist who can aid you taking both your mental wellness requirements and your budget right into account.


Know your protection alternatives and spending plan before choosing where to look for a therapist. If you have health and wellness insurance policy, your insurer will generally offer a directory of protected specialists on their web site.




Depending on your state's licensure regulations and your insurance protection, you might be covered to see a specialist who lives out-of-state, as long as that company is licensed in the state where you live. Consult your insurer. If you have actually exhausted your in-network options, you might desire to consider paying out-of-pocket.


App-based therapy carriers are on the lower end of out-of-pocket alternatives.

If you're receiving cost-free care, Nguyen notes, you still have a say when it pertains to picking a therapist. Request details about the different carriers available and choose the one that seems like the very best fit. If you are utilized, an additional cost-free option worth checking out is if your office supplies an EAP, or employee support program.


Discover details concerning it in your employee onboarding files or on the internet advantages site. If you do not see that details, it can still be worth asking your human resources department if there is an EAP offered to you. Since you understand topography cost-wise, begin searching. There's a restriction to how much you can learn more about a person on the internet or used. Some therapists use quick assessments absolutely free, usually concerning 15 mins. Nguyen recommends pertaining to a consultation or a very first consultation with a collection of questions. "You'll most likely would like to know about their past experience and knowledge, and their experience handling the sort of concerns you're facing.
